Delve into the heart of 14th-century Scotland with "The Days of Bruce, Vol 1: A Story from Scottish History," a compelling work of historical fiction by Grace Aguilar. This biographical novel brings to life a pivotal era in Scottish history, focusing on the reign of Robert the Bruce.
Explore the dramatic events and challenges faced by Scotland during this period, rendered with vivid detail and historical accuracy. Aguilar’s narrative captures the spirit of the time, offering readers a glimpse into the political landscape and the personal struggles of those who shaped the nation’s destiny.
